GLP-1 drugs linked to accelerated bone loss, osteoporosis risk in new five-year analysis
New research analyzing 146,000 patient records found GLP-1 users developed osteoporosis at a 29% higher relative risk than nonusers. A February 2026 study linked GLP-1 drugs to an 11% higher risk of fragility fractures in older adults. Pomegranate juice shows modest blood pressure reduction in major review

Arginine shows promise as low-cost weapon against Alzheimer’s in animal studies
Researchers at Kindai University in Japan found that oral arginine, a common amino acid, reduced toxic amyloid protein buildup in fruit flies and mice genetically modified to model Alzheimer’s disease. Chamomile shows promise for menopause relief in rigorous new trial
A new triple-blind clinical trial found that chamomile extract significantly reduced menopausal symptoms in postmenopausal women. The 12-week study of 80 women showed improvements in hot flashes, mood swings, joint pain, and bladder issues. Full-fat cheese and cream linked to lower dementia risk in 25-year study
A 25-year Swedish study of nearly 28,000 people found that those who ate over 50 grams of high-fat cheese daily had a 13% lower risk of all-cause dementia and a 29% lower risk of vascular dementia. Diet as defense: How everyday foods could disarm deadly bacteria
New research suggests common dietary proteins like casein (from dairy) and wheat gluten can disarm cholera bacteria, reducing infection levels 100-fold in mice. The proteins work by jamming a syringe-like structure the bacteria uses to attack beneficial gut microbes.
